From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from mail-vs1-f46.google.com (mail-vs1-f46.google.com [209.85.217.46]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 0EB1A2C08A2 for ; Sat, 31 Jan 2026 13:25:06 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=209.85.217.46 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1769865908; cv=none; b=RbRSA+Cw2ruD4vLWD9PCLxkVY0SCHXq+tIAe8KtV9FCmQXwgLTQHUEEohXxmqsy9VkY2leMv6TWsx1yefNSOQv201By7ZtxgbfwHPvT7aoUcN/hi4SkaOnTxWrwavVTPyx1FeiMER9FQFV2U2ITimYM37gabkAuMo0ZWoTvt2Jg=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1769865908; c=relaxed/simple; bh=Bk7SBiIBm3FwBpzQ4dgrgk+HmRJwxX8GwPxRQka3j6o=; h=From:To:Cc:Subject:Date:Message-Id:In-Reply-To:References: MIME-Version; b=cNIueafkWQ7x1kDmHDjeS8stgtX6RpYpZyAqgukqBdcsGNiunxsN1kyLcE9UgXc33Xs+qBkCBsoUJdyH5ahRzKhDbzn+C4aaV4fMfkP4BQZgQjLJXrxJhAZTImTr2JQjmRKVvHibT5q0FFphwjQUD78f0BCkPd6mo7JbElP1h3k=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=gmail.com; spf=pass smtp.mailfrom=gmail.com; dkim=pass (2048-bit key) header.d=gmail.com header.i=@gmail.com header.b=LGqMExBd; arc=none smtp.client-ip=209.85.217.46 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=gmail.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=gmail.com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=gmail.com header.i=@gmail.com header.b="LGqMExBd" Received: by mail-vs1-f46.google.com with SMTP id ada2fe7eead31-5f526c39718so1830433137.2 for ; Sat, 31 Jan 2026 05:25:06 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20230601; t=1769865906; x=1770470706; darn=vger.kernel.org;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:from:to:cc:subject:date :message-id:reply-to; bh=e1sP/AQBesfEGRuDam1aeVNWf/d8zYSibVohue0w9+M=; b=LGqMExBd+uOQV0KiDE/tj9z3oD7SYzf3SQSS9USyXzPH+dPDlVDzov8vK1ldlI7GC6 vOlKiPW7Iwu9hTE7FbwQ8490HHucfV5R6zsDl+rXlHpH9r8VRcmbERqcASNQZS35eY0i Vt7I7F8J44CvQwL/6puw9utOry3KOyHWf7ROzvDLGWxBhXGqDVx9pxN9mbkeVId/rDRD fYLhgx1or3UDZ8hgomrNLNSGbdnDn29rRSDbWEh2wxeL0OIYmxaTHLL0xa9rKid3Z7vY C3NM67CuertEfS82Z5F9d/8Qvj4/AIOtwheXTrCARc9AvfaYb4HlIfZTQPkZVKsjfDov feKw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1769865906; x=1770470706;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:x-gm-gg:x-gm-message-state:from :to:cc:subject:date:message-id:reply-to; bh=e1sP/AQBesfEGRuDam1aeVNWf/d8zYSibVohue0w9+M=; b=RJCukRMqU42JErfblLsRWxclphvrCm3yrlbS6W8TP8Oo5NJ9HxJvIWJy5hLd5O34+g PdWUP987lEa/C1MxVRgGpYIzq/mWjT6a/0UOhY4rq2nyCHa3xojbDM2fmzGQYxr32Hwj orZSF0tySIEDkPWP5XIOFAVX8OoYcgQZo+dywFqhOFneouluXZEXwoAlclmdeS7hJ7Q+ rX/BfxWnFl9kFQZKBU55WMeNQMCrvdeSBtmbEEpJ8i7wZ6v8wb1c+JnZrVTKqqx1nQMD RVzs/Zdhr0ExvHXdNf3Gc6QWxU4T0T/z0q6LHLJE7DLJeYGWVPRljGXiGVc6JYzHHf7C gs2g== X-Forwarded-Encrypted: i=1; AJvYcCWipk+ZNjpc/+iejOMZw9JmF8dMSDAsEXX3dsWGwiS2pKOZbTB+nQrcYMdIlidaJN5T4dzUIpime4lr0I0fIw==@vger.kernel.org X-Gm-Message-State: AOJu0YxkkoZaJBgtOgpSTaFxrnDc6dGVv/sQEXgYYtxqqKUHIuOTh7kQ ShYS2XdS2bPdzXZaWmjEniyad1pAZMcHml3SZzD68dAH7V4ChQ9iwDq1 X-Gm-Gg: AZuq6aKYJa+g20JPN0G3cZSDCOptTnjmqNepUkKbLjjTpPGFYbeHvsiNHgYAi4+ZYF4 U/8C61AVPNIi8Wc86/HFPqVElZgqD10HTFgqzTmbvh6vQloBqy8+YdnVYTiXm0a9sfiOXN99zIZ dsaGwN259wZ8JbmTa5xISn9XS6/1Abk0Wzu+VmJEUOGnEXh9iPZ/3JzxqmM/6Mv2+5o+oMX4EW/ woVbgu7bpaTsfXPEF8eenbmD9nE2M54oqzw4fRRPXJavlPwC7oHofO0NSpCf7Mwq6FIHRCg/KkN 1F1oez1hYwIWe29QHLGp+uMww8UW3QIj2vmNtalY3HWH606ktsw7hPnd0xB4uWTQQbpJJ/OtA9V 07CSnWvdrgE164kuet54XHzwDGs1XNbRJhynp9K51p5gOUuS9tX9/nU2UGLaBUbjyP8Jl3IVSGz 4J7h9HFBnCdTbbDxedbOOooNDm15I= X-Received: by 2002:a17:903:1ac8:b0:2a0:abba:a2f4 with SMTP id d9443c01a7336-2a8d7eb5d19mr64864785ad.2.1769859340371; Sat, 31 Jan 2026 03:35:40 -0800 (PST) Received: from shankari-IdeaPad.. ([2409:40f2:7:99c2:2d1f:8664:c99b:8d4e]) by smtp.gmail.com with ESMTPSA id d9443c01a7336-2a88b3eee8bsm92559415ad.6.2026.01.31.03.35.27 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Sat, 31 Jan 2026 03:35:39 -0800 (PST) From: Shankari Anand To: Greg Kroah-Hartman , =?UTF-8?q?Arve=20Hj=C3=B8nnev=C3=A5g?= , Todd Kjos , Martijn Coenen , Joel Fernandes , Christian Brauner , Carlos Llamas , Suren Baghdasaryan , Danilo Krummrich , Alice Ryhl , Maarten Lankhorst , Maxime Ripard , Thomas Zimmermann , David Airlie , Simona Vetter , Alexandre Courbot , "Rafael J . Wysocki" , Miguel Ojeda , Alex Gaynor , Igor Korotin , Michal Wilczynski Cc: Boqun Feng , Gary Guo , =?UTF-8?q?Bj=C3=B6rn=20Roy=20Baron?= , Benno Lossin , Andreas Hindborg , Trevor Gross , Daniel Almeida , Abdiel Janulgue , Robin Murphy , linux-kernel@vger.kernel.org, rust-for-linux@vger.kernel.org, Shankari Anand Subject: Re: [PATCH v2 1/4] drivers: android: binder: Update ARef imports from sync::aref Date: Sat, 31 Jan 2026 17:05:23 +0530 Message-Id: <20260131113523.7031-1-shankari.ak0208@gmail.com> X-Mailer: git-send-email 2.34.1 In-Reply-To: <20260102202714.184223-2-shankari.ak0208@gmail.com> References: <20260102202714.184223-2-shankari.ak0208@gmail.com> Precedence: bulk X-Mailing-List: rust-for-linux@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Transfer-Encoding: 8bit On Sat, Jan 03, 2026 at 01:57:11AM +0530, Shankari Anand wrote: > Update call sites in binder files to import `ARef` > from `sync::aref` instead of `types`. > > This aligns with the ongoing effort to move `ARef` and > `AlwaysRefCounted` to sync. > > Suggested-by: Benno Lossin > Link: https://github.com/Rust-for-Linux/linux/issues/1173 > Signed-off-by: Shankari Anand > Acked-by: Alice Ryhl > --- > No change from v1 -> v2. Carry-forwarded the acked-by. > > Link of v1: https://lore.kernel.org/all/20251123092438.182251-2-shankari.ak0208@gmail.com/ > > --- > drivers/android/binder/process.rs | 2 +- > drivers/android/binder/thread.rs | 3 +-- > 2 files changed, 2 insertions(+), 3 deletions(-) > > diff --git a/drivers/android/binder/process.rs b/drivers/android/binder/process.rs > index 132055b4790f..db25307b5a4a 100644 > --- a/drivers/android/binder/process.rs > +++ b/drivers/android/binder/process.rs > @@ -28,11 +28,11 @@ > seq_print, > sync::poll::PollTable, > sync::{ > + aref::ARef, > lock::{spinlock::SpinLockBackend, Guard}, > Arc, ArcBorrow, CondVar, CondVarTimeoutResult, Mutex, SpinLock, UniqueArc, > }, > task::Task, > - types::ARef, > uaccess::{UserSlice, UserSliceReader}, > uapi, > workqueue::{self, Work}, > diff --git a/drivers/android/binder/thread.rs b/drivers/android/binder/thread.rs > index 1a8e6fdc0dc4..6a5c90547844 100644 > --- a/drivers/android/binder/thread.rs > +++ b/drivers/android/binder/thread.rs > @@ -16,9 +16,8 @@ > seq_file::SeqFile, > seq_print, > sync::poll::{PollCondVar, PollTable}, > - sync::{Arc, SpinLock}, > + sync::{aref::ARef, Arc, SpinLock}, > task::Task, > - types::ARef, > uaccess::UserSlice, > uapi, > }; > -- > 2.34.1 > Hello, Can this patch be picked up? Thanks and regards, Shankari